本文深入探讨了VPN设置中密钥的重要性,如何在安全性和效率之间取得平衡。详细分析了不同加密算法和密钥长度对VPN性能的影响,为读者提供了优化VPN配置的建议。
在互联网日益普及的今天,网络安全问题日益受到人们的关注,作为网络安全的重要保障手段,虚拟专用网络(VPN)技术被广泛应用在企业及个人领域,在VPN的配置过程中,密钥的设置至关重要,它直接关系到网络连接的安全性和效率,本文将深入探讨VPN设置密钥的方方面面,帮助读者理解其安全与效率的平衡之道。
VPN设置密钥概述
1. 密钥定义
VPN设置密钥,是指用于加密与解密VPN连接数据的密钥,它是确保VPN连接安全的核心要素,密钥的安全性直接决定了VPN的性能和效果。
2. 密钥类型
目前,常见的VPN密钥类型包括以下几种:
(1)对称密钥:加密和解密使用相同的密钥,例如AES(高级加密标准)、DES(数据加密标准)等。
(2)非对称密钥:加密和解密使用不同的密钥,例如RSA、ECC等。
VPN设置密钥的安全性
1. 密钥长度
密钥长度是决定VPN安全性的关键因素,密钥长度越长,安全性越高,AES-256位加密算法的密钥长度为256位,比AES-128位和AES-192位加密算法更难以破解。
2. 密钥生成与存储
(1)密钥生成:在生成密钥时,应使用高质量的随机数生成器,以确保密钥不可预测。
(2)密钥存储:密钥应妥善保管,避免泄露,可以考虑将其存储在硬件安全模块(HSM)等安全设备中。
3. 密钥更新
为了提升VPN的安全性,应定期更换密钥,密钥更新的频率应根据实际需求和安全风险进行合理设定。
VPN设置密钥的效率
1. 密钥协商
在VPN连接建立过程中,密钥协商是一个关键环节,采用高效的密钥协商算法可以减少延迟,提升连接速度。
2. 加密算法
选择合适的加密算法对VPN的效率至关重要,AES加密算法在保证安全性的同时,也具有较高的处理速度。
3. 加密方式
VPN连接中的加密方式也会影响效率,流加密方式通常比块加密方式更高效。
VPN设置密钥的优化策略
1. 密钥管理
(1)集中管理:采用集中管理方式,便于密钥的更新和维护。
(2)权限控制:对密钥访问进行权限控制,确保只有授权用户才能访问。
2. 加密算法优化
(1)选择合适的加密算法:根据实际需求,选择既安全又高效的加密算法。
(2)算法优化:对加密算法进行优化,以提高加密和解密的速度。
3. 集成高性能硬件
(1)使用高性能CPU:提升VPN连接的处理速度。
(2)使用专用加密芯片:提高加密和解密的效率。
VPN设置的密钥在确保网络安全和提升连接效率方面扮演着至关重要的角色,深入了解密钥的安全性、效率以及优化策略,将有助于我们在实际应用中更好地利用VPN技术,为网络安全保驾护航,随着技术的不断发展,密钥技术也将持续进步,为我们的网络世界提供更强大的安全保障。